Transaction 0e7938f830760a2cb766e1e388d357cedc6759bdbcbe1923deb50a9de74d0bfa
1 Input
1 Output
-
0e7938f830760a2cb766e1e388d357cedc6759bdbcbe1923deb50a9de74d0bfa:0
- value
- 25709213
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ef8fb6c869e30a356e749b0732408a0be7a15fc5 OP_EQUAL
- address
- 3PXhapCswHgo58tbA4nHyJrzzTGTy8exQj